Output 65bfa863a1565f66bb14bfdfb17bdbdf8eeacd75673fa90452201caa505eca8f:10

value
1776505
script pubkey
OP_0 OP_PUSHBYTES_20 d1e8efc1aaf2bffe837e6ace712f207d81323190
address
bc1q685wlsd272llaqm7dt88zteq0kqnyvvse3rt2z
transaction
65bfa863a1565f66bb14bfdfb17bdbdf8eeacd75673fa90452201caa505eca8f
confirmations
281716
spent
true